A Case of Short Arm Deletion and Long Arm Duplication at Chromosome 3
Seung Hyun Kong, Jeong Il Seo, Jang Hui Kang, So Young Jung, Ji Sun Mok
Clin Exp Pediatr. 2005;48(12):1389-1393.   Published online December 15, 2005
The long arm duplication of chromosome 3 was reported for the first time in 1966 by Falek et al., and Hirschhorn et al. came to identify the duplication of 3q21 qter region in 1973.
